CONOR M. KELLY

CONOR M. Kelly is a shareholder with Walkup, Melodia, Kelly & Schoenberger in San Francisco. He specializes in representing plaintiffs in cases involving catastrophic injury or death. He is a tireless advocate for injury victims with a long track record of outstanding results.

Kelly has obtained seven and eight figure jury verdicts in variety of tort cases throughout California. His success in the courtroom has led to numerous accolades, including being named the 2019 San Francisco Trial Lawyers Association’s Trial Lawyer of the Year. In 2021 he was named to the California Daily Journal’s Top 40 Under 40 list.

His recent verdicts include a $38.6 million jury verdict on behalf of a 19-year-old client rendered quadriplegic by medical negligence; a $5.4 million verdict on behalf of a family harmed in a multi-vehicle automobile collision involving a Super Shuttle van; and a $3 million verdict for negligent building maintenance which resulted in a deadly electrical fire inside a tenant’s apartment.

Kelly also has experience handling multi-party claims mass tort, having represented a group of Irish nationals in premises liability and construction defect claims stemming from the tragic Berkeley balcony collapse of June 2015 in which five Irish college students perished.

Kelly has been recognized by The Best Lawyers in America. Northern California Super Lawyers has named him every year since 2013.

Kelly is a former collegiate baseball player at Cornell University and a cum laude graduate of University of California, Hastings College of the Law. He has served as an adjunct professor at Hastings and regularly serves as an invited speaker at continuing legal education programs.

Kelly traces his Irish ancestry to counties Sligo and Donegal. He lives in San Francisco with his wife and three children. His father is fellow Irish Legal 100 member Michael A. Kelly.
